EXCEEDS logo
Exceeds
Maggie

PROFILE

Maggie

Maggie Gong contributed to the OfficeDev/microsoft-teams-library-js repository by building and refining authentication, email, and identity features over five months. She developed new APIs for email composition and authentication redirect handling, focusing on robust parameter management and testability, particularly for iOS end-to-end scenarios. Her work included simplifying API contracts, enhancing telemetry, and improving error handling to streamline integration and developer experience. Using TypeScript, JavaScript, and React, Maggie ensured reliable cross-app authentication flows and consistent context exposure. Her engineering demonstrated depth in API design, front-end development, and unit testing, resulting in maintainable, test-friendly features that addressed real integration and reliability challenges.

Overall Statistics

Feature vs Bugs

83%Features

Repository Contributions

6Total
Bugs
1
Commits
6
Features
5
Lines of code
492
Activity Months5

Work History

September 2025

1 Commits • 1 Features

Sep 1, 2025

September 2025: Focused on authentication redirect reliability in the OfficeDev/microsoft-teams-library-js project. Delivered a robust redirect result handling feature that ensures the 'result' parameter is always propagated back to the calling application, with a safe fallback to adding it as a query parameter when the {result} placeholder is not present. This change enhances cross-app auth flows and reduces failure modes in SSO scenarios.

July 2025

1 Commits • 1 Features

Jul 1, 2025

July 2025: Delivered a targeted feature improvement for External App Authentication for CEA APIs in OfficeDev/microsoft-teams-library-js, enhancing iOS E2E testability and reliability through UI labeling changes and test-friendly defaults. This work reduces test flakiness, improves determinism in E2E scenarios, and supports smooth CI validation for CEA API authentication flows.

June 2025

1 Commits • 1 Features

Jun 1, 2025

June 2025 monthly summary for OfficeDev/microsoft-teams-library-js focused on delivering a feature to enhance authentication redirect handling and supporting iOS end-to-end tests, with no major bugs fixed this month. Key outcomes include a targeted frontend change to auth_start.html and a commit that captures the work for traceability and review.

February 2025

1 Commits • 1 Features

Feb 1, 2025

Concise monthly summary for February 2025 (OfficeDev/microsoft-teams-library-js). Focused on delivering a robust identity exposure feature and improving app lifecycle visibility across host environments.

January 2025

2 Commits • 1 Features

Jan 1, 2025

Month: 2025-01. Focus: email collaboration enhancements and API robustness in OfficeDev/microsoft-teams-library-js. Key achievements include delivering a new email composition workflow via Handoff API and simplifying the email validation contract. Business value realized includes streamlined handoff-based draft creation for Teams integrations, clearer error handling, and improved developer experience through telemetry and testing scaffolding. Technologies demonstrated: API design and versioning (handoff sub-capability), JavaScript/TypeScript, breaking changes management, telemetry instrumentation, and test scaffolding.

Activity

Loading activity data...

Quality Metrics

Correctness85.0%
Maintainability83.4%
Architecture78.4%
Performance76.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

HTMLJavaScriptTypeScript

Technical Skills

API DesignAPI DevelopmentFront End DevelopmentFront-end DevelopmentHTMLJavaScriptReactTestingTypeScriptUnit TestingWeb Development

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

OfficeDev/microsoft-teams-library-js

Jan 2025 Sep 2025
5 Months active

Languages Used

JavaScriptTypeScriptHTML

Technical Skills

API DevelopmentFront-end DevelopmentJavaScriptTestingTypeScriptAPI Design

Generated by Exceeds AIThis report is designed for sharing and indexing